I have enjoyed my time at WNEC thus far. The quality of the faculty is very high. Many of my professors were Ivy League or top-tier grads.

The campus is beautiful as well and the people are okay.

The school has a heavy emphasis on professional-liberal integration. So if you're an engineering student, be prepared to take more liberal arts classes than usual. Basically the administration wants professional graduates who are steeped in softer issues.

Liberal arts students do not have to take business or engineering classes, so you can get a pure liberal arts degree. I was one of these students and found the experience valuable. It is hard to get too high in the ivory tower if your roommates are all finance majors.

As others have commented, the prevailing conservative environment on campus would make "individualists" (and liberal activists) unhappy. The last protest here was 40 years ago and I saw a student comedian get instantly booed off stage for doing an anti-Bush routine.

Another tip: don't judge the place by your first semester. Half of the students in my dorm flunked out before midway freshman year, leaving the serious students a lot of elbow room.
